Joe Jonas breaks his silence on co-parenting with ex Sophie Turner after contentious divorce

Joe Jonas gave an insight into his co-parenting relationship with ex-wife Sophie Turner, less than two years after their separation. The musician, 35, and the Game of Thrones star, 29, welcomed two daughters, Willa, four, and Delphine, two, over the course of their marriage. After marrying in 2019, Joe filed for divorce from Sophie in 2023, sparking a contentious legal battle that ultimately concluded with their divorce being finalized in September 2024. Following a bitter custody battle, they reached an agreement for shared custody of their two daughters. Despite not seeing eye-to-eye in the past, Joe revealed that the two now have a 'beautiful coparenting relationship' and called Sophie an 'incredible mom.' Jonas initially sparked up a romance with the actress Sophie back in 2016 and the pair later tied the knot in 2019. In 2023, it was revealed that Joe and Sophie had split - with their divorce being finalized in September 2024. During the process, the two stars underwent a custody battle over their daughters and had disagreements over where the little ones would reside full-time. At one point, the British-born actress filed a child abduction claim against her ex, but later asked that the judge dismiss it in January of last year. A few months earlier in March, the Mail on Sunday revealed that Sophie will move to her home country of the U.K. with their two children. Christina Haack Shared A Heartwarming Co-Parenting Tribute For Mother's Day

Christina Haack has shared a heartwarming tribute to co-parenting as she and Heather Rae El Moussa celebrated Mother's Day together. The Christina on the Coast host shared that the pair had headed out for an early Mother's Day meal with Haack's nine-year-old son, Brayden, who she shares with her ex-husband, HGTV star Tarek El Moussa. Haack and Tarek were married for almost ten years before divorcing in 2018. 'We got spoiled early for Mother's Day by this cutie,' Haack wrote in the caption of a joint Instagram post. Brayden grins as he poses with his arms around both his mom and stepmom. 'Beautiful classroom tea party, sweet notes and lots of love. Hope everyone has a wonderful Mother's Day weekend as well!' Fans were delighted to see the pair celebrating together, who have seemingly worked on their relationship for the sake of their blended family after famously not getting along. "Love to see coparenting done right!" one person commented. "Beautiful! He's one lucky boy having both of you in his life," said another. A third wrote, "So beautiful to see a blended family with so much love." Mormon Wives' Taylor Frankie Paul Reveals Her Current Relationship Status With Dakota Mortensen

Taylor Frankie Paul and Dakota Mortensen have been off and on since The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ives premiered on Hulu — but where do they stand now? "We've obviously come a long way to navigate it," Taylor, 30, exclusively shared in Us Weekly's cover story. "It's different from my first husband [Tate Paul] because there's obviously a friendship there. We adjusted." Taylor confirmed that she is no longer in a romantic relationship with Dakota, 31. "Whereas [with] Dakota, everything's fresh. It's something that we necessarily didn't want to do but needed to separate," Taylor, who shares 12-month old son Ever with Dakota, revealed. "So it's an adjustment and we've had to learn through the obstacles of this experience to do what's best for our son." Taylor, who also shares daughter Indy, 7, and son Ocean, 4, with Tate, has heavily hinted that she and Dakota were no longer together after filming season 2 of The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ives. Taylor originally became the center of MomTok following her "soft swinging' sex scandal. She started thed debut season of The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ives in a good place with Dakota, but was ultimately charged with aggravated assault, two counts of domestic violence in the presence of a child, child abuse with injury and criminal mischief after a heated fight in February 2023. Taylor pleaded guilty six months later to aggravated assault, while the other four charges were dismissed with prejudice. She reached a plea deal in March 2023.
